Market Overview

Biofuel-powered vehicles are designed to operate on fuels derived from biological sources such as ethanol, biodiesel, and other renewable feedstocks. The growing global concern over greenhouse gas emissions and depletion of fossil fuels has accelerated the shift toward alternative fuels, positioning biofuel-powered vehicles as a viable solution for greener transportation. Market adoption spans private vehicles, public buses, and commercial fleets seeking to reduce operational costs and environmental impact.

The market encompasses various vehicle types, including passenger cars, light commercial vehicles, and heavy-duty trucks, with bioethanol and biodiesel emerging as the most widely used fuels. Innovations in fuel processing and engine compatibility have further enhanced the feasibility of biofuel vehicles for everyday use.


Market Growth Drivers

1. Environmental Regulations and Sustainability Initiatives
Governments worldwide are implementing strict emission regulations and incentives for low-carbon vehicles. Policies promoting renewable energy adoption and reduction of carbon footprints are key drivers, encouraging manufacturers to integrate biofuel technologies into their vehicles.

2. Rising Fuel Costs and Energy Security Concerns
Volatile crude oil prices and dependence on imported fossil fuels are prompting countries to explore renewable energy alternatives. Biofuels provide a cost-effective and sustainable solution for energy security, particularly for nations with agricultural resources suitable for biofuel production.

3. Technological Advancements in Engine and Fuel Design
Ongoing research in biofuel blends, flexible-fuel engines, and performance optimization is boosting market growth. Modern vehicles are increasingly designed to run efficiently on biofuels, offering comparable power and mileage to conventional fuels while significantly reducing emissions.


Emerging Trends

Integration of Hybrid and Biofuel Solutions
Automakers are combining biofuel compatibility with hybrid vehicle technologies, providing flexibility and improved fuel efficiency. This trend is particularly notable in commercial vehicles and public transportation systems.

Government Incentives and Subsidies
Financial support, tax benefits, and subsidies for biofuel vehicle adoption are stimulating market growth. Such initiatives are attracting private and fleet operators to adopt environmentally friendly alternatives.

Expansion of Biofuel Production Infrastructure
Increased investment in biofuel refineries and distribution networks is making biofuels more accessible. Partnerships between energy producers and vehicle manufacturers are enhancing fuel availability and market penetration.
